Ticket #—Missed pick-up, loaned exhibition pieces. The three framed works on loan from the Harwell Collection to the Veldmark Gallery were not collected yesterday as scheduled; the courier from Bryce & Sons arrived after the loading dock closed. The pieces remain crated in the secure store, insured and climate-stable, so no damage risk. A re-run is booked for tomorrow morning. Please ensure the dock is staffed from opening. The hand-over instruction for the courier is as follows.

dispatch memo: the sorius tamius courier leaves the praeth ledger at gate 4873 under passcode 928014

## Changed defaults

Heads up: the Ledgerline tax-rate lookup cache now defaults to a 15-minute TTL instead of 24 hours. Turns out rates in the Veldt County sandbox were going stale mid-demo, which was embarrassing. Eviction is now LRU rather than FIFO, and the cache warms on boot. If you're reviewing, check that nothing hardcodes the old TTL. The new defaults land as follows.

deployment values, bajop-taweg:
holwyn:
  log_level: debug
  metrics_host: metrics.holwyn.zemvarsys.internal
  pool_size: 32

Subject: Date localization cut-over complete

Hi Tovan,

The switch to the Calendrel locale service finished this morning. All date rendering in Fernwick now routes through the new formatter; legacy paths are removed, and the regression suite passes for all 42 supported locales. Please review the diff against the staging branch before we tag. The configuration values now live in production are below.

settings of fahag-haduf:
[ulaox]
port = 8443
region = south-2
host = ulaox.lumiccorp.internal
timeout_ms = 500
retries = 8

## Deep-Link Routing

The Wrenpath router maps incoming mobile links to plugin handlers by path prefix. Register prefixes at plugin load; conflicts resolve by longest match. Unmatched links fall through to the Hollowby default screen. Routes are validated server-side, so malformed registrations return 422 with a field-level error list. All registration calls to the routing API must be authenticated; include the bearer token shown below in the request header.

bearer token for tadup-bahaf: eyJhbGciOiJIUzI1NiIsInR5cCI6IkpXVCJ9.eyJzdWIiOiIbrCUEXIn0._MQV6re8